Description
In this evocative painting, Sadequain transforms a familiar symbol of life and vitality—the sunflower—into a complex meditation on resilience and decay. Rising from a dark, almost subterranean base, a cluster of sunflowers emerges atop a tree-like structure, their brightness contrasting with the thorny, brooding vegetation that surrounds them. The forms are angular and layered, giving the composition a sense of tension between growth and confinement. Beneath the surface, ghostly outlines and crescent shapes hint at buried truths or cycles of regeneration. Set against a moody green sky, the work reflects on the persistence of beauty and hope in the midst of adversity, a recurring theme in Sadequain’s visual language. It is both a celebration of nature’s endurance and a somber reminder of its fragility.
